Output efbcf3498bead9985718d24211c113c1c1221ad7552c58e423fa4941c9c8d0f3:124

value
39646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5c3a2e2587ffd740dc56091a4c52f4b2247f79b OP_EQUAL
address
3KihQP21oo8SjHBrEeSE9ZP7xYzqJ24mF9
transaction
efbcf3498bead9985718d24211c113c1c1221ad7552c58e423fa4941c9c8d0f3